Grounding vs. Energising: The Dual Functions of Rituals
It’s essential to distinguish between grounding rituals that promote calm and reflection and energising rituals that boost motivation and enthusiasm. Grounding practices—such as mindful breathing, journaling, or spending time in nature—provide an anchor in times of stress. In contrast, energising rituals, including brisk exercise or motivational music, stimulate productivity and creativity. By integrating both types of rituals, individuals can achieve a holistic balance.
Crafting Personalised Rituals for Everyday Life
The strength of a ritual lies in its personalisation. One can begin by identifying specific needs—whether they are seeking peace to alleviate stress or motivation for a daunting task. Choose accessible, enjoyable activities that resonate personally, as a ritual loses its impact if it feels like a chore. Examples could include a calming morning tea ceremony or a stimulating afternoon stretch. The key is consistency; setting aside time each day reinforces the ritual’s effectiveness in aiding habit formation.
Incorporating Rituals into a Busy Schedule
Time constraints often challenge the practice of rituals, yet incorporating them into existing daily habits can ease the integration process. For instance, one might practice deep breathing during a daily commute or express gratitude before meals. Even brief rituals can yield significant benefits if approached with intention. Quality of engagement should take precedence over duration, emphasizing the mindfulness behind these actions.
Overcoming Challenges in Developing Rituals
Establishing new rituals may come with obstacles, such as feelings of inconsistency or resistance. To counter these challenges, start small. Begin with short routines to avoid overwhelm, gradually expanding them as they become habitual. Removing barriers—like preparing the necessary materials in advance—can also facilitate easier engagement. Lastly, practicing self-compassion ensures that missed days do not erode the commitment to these rituals.
